Output 9d66aede33b2886ac2192f90041623084757efac0f9437743c876568df96442a:19

value
1572817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c0b12b17f498e0210eaed7e3ae6443c63cce987 OP_EQUAL
address
3A5hMZPB1UQg4HDcKzV8LUrUkcpQNTeygh
transaction
9d66aede33b2886ac2192f90041623084757efac0f9437743c876568df96442a
spent
true